Enter Spidermon

Spidermon is Zyte's battle-tested library for monitoring Scrapy spiders. Over the last 3 years, Spidermon has been central to our ability to consistently deliver the most reliable data feeds on the market.

In fact, we are so confident in our capabilities that we guarantee data quality and reliability in all our customer service level agreements (SLAs).

Spidermon is a Scrapy extension for monitoring Scrapy spiders. It provides a suite of data validation, stats monitoring, and notification tools that enable Zyte to quickly develop robust spider monitoring functionality for our client’s spiders.

Until recently Spidermon was a proprietary internal technology, however, as open source is our DNA, Zyte's co-founders Shane Evans and Pablo Hoffman were adamant that we open source the technology to help developers scrape the web more efficiently at scale. So the decision was made to open-source Spidermon.

Spidermon’s role in our data quality & reliability guarantees

Spidermon is central to Zyte’s four-layer data quality assurance process:

  • Layer 1 - Pipelines: Pipelines are rule-based Scrapy constructs designed to cleanse and validate the data as it is being scraped.
  • Layer 2 - Spidermon: As described above, Spidermon is a spider monitoring framework we’ve developed to monitor and validate the data as it is being scraped.
  • Layer 3 - Manually-Executed Automated QA: The third component of Zyte's QA process is the Python-based automated tests our dedicated QA team develops and executes. During this stage, datasets are analyzed to identify any potential sources of data corruption. If any issues are found, these are then manually inspected by a QA engineer.
  • Layer 4 - Manual/Visual QA: The final step is to manually investigate any issues flagged by the automated QA process and additionally manually spot-check sample sets of data to validate that the automated QA steps haven’t missed any data issues.

The monitoring functionality Spidermon provides powers Zyte's automatic and manual QA activities.

Once integrated with a spider, Spidermon continuously runs in the background monitoring the data extraction process for potential sources of data quality or reliability issues.

Spidermon verifies the scraped data against a schema that defines the expected structure, data types, and value restrictions. Ensuring that if a spider ceases to extract all the target data correctly, the underlying problem can be immediately identified and resolved without the data quality issue ever reaching the client's data infrastructure.

Spidermon also monitors the spider execution for bans, errors, and item coverage drops, among other aspects of a typical spiders execution process that may indicate the early signs of a reliability issue. Ensuring that our engineers can investigate the causes of the reliability issue before gaps appear in the data feed (which is extremely important for some of our clients - especially investment asset managers who need perfect data integrity to enable them to backtest their investment theses).

What makes Spidermon so powerful is the fact it can provide these technical capabilities extremely efficiently at an enormous scale. Zyte extracts data from over 8 billion pages per month, with Spidermon monitoring the spider execution for every single one.

If an issue is ever detected, a QA engineer is immediately alerted to the issue, wherein they can then diagnose and resolve the underlying issue.
